如何在服务器上没有安装microsoft excel的情况下写入excel文档?

时间:2010-12-05 20:42:42

标签: sharepoint excel sharepoint-2010

我想知道,如果我的服务器上没有安装excel office产品,我怎样才能使用.net代码写入excel文档?我知道有一个Microsoft.Inerop.Excel程序集可以解决这个问题,但它对我不起作用。我得到一个CLSID id错误,在那里寻找这个特殊的guid,但它没有安装在我的机器上。我在我的服务器上安装了Interop程序集,但我无法使用Excell.Application对象。是否有另一个对象,我可以使用Excel.Application()的instaed在服务器上创建一个excel文档,其中没有安装offce excel产品?我的盒子也是64位运行SharePoint,如果你有任何使用SharePoint 2010的替代品,我也希望听到它们。

谢谢,

1 个答案:

答案 0 :(得分:1)

有几个第三方工具,像Spire.xls(我们已经使用过,它运作得很好)和免费软件,例如excellibrary(http://code.google.com/p/excellibrary/)。

以前曾经问过这个问题,请参阅Create Excel (.XLS and .XLSX) file from C#(猜猜有人可能会关闭这个问题)。